When coal and petroleum ran out in 2089, the Evocation Solution replaced them: trained elementalists harvesting raw magical energy from manufactured weather events - lightning storms, firestorms, pressure differentials - to power civilization. Storm Farms cover the mountain ranges east of every major city, maintained by a rotating workforce of evocation specialists who ride storm platforms into manufactured megastorms and direct their energy into collection arrays. The work kills people regularly. The pay is excellent. The Storm Workers' Union has more members than any other labor organization and has shut down entire cities in six major strikes over the past 30 years. A new class of automated evocation array - which needs no human operators - has just been announced by the Evocation Consortium. The Union has called an emergency session.

1. Setting Overview
Storm Core civilizations are powered by drama. Every city’s lights depend on manufactured storms being successfully harvested by people riding platforms into the most dangerous weather conditions on the planet. The workers know this gives them leverage. They have used it.
The Storm Workers’ Union is the most powerful labor organization in the world not because its members are particularly politically sophisticated, but because when they strike, the lights go out. City governments negotiate with the Union the way they negotiate with weather: seriously, respectfully, aware that the thing they are negotiating with does not actually care about their preferences.
The automated array announcement changes that calculus.
Tone: Industrial labor drama with spectacular working conditions. The political conflict is familiar - automation vs. workers - set in a context where the stakes are physically enormous and the workers can cause power outages that last weeks.
2. The Storm Economy
Storm Platforms are man-made structures that ride manufactured weather events, anchored by evocation specialists who keep them stable enough for energy collection arrays to function. Operating a platform requires constant active attention. A moment of inattention at Storm Attunement 3 is survivable. At Storm Attunement 1, it is not.
The Evocation Consortium runs the storm farms and employs the workers. It also funds the research that produced the automated array and has been aware of the automation timeline for six years without telling the Union.
The Automated Array can theoretically harvest a storm event without human operators. It is currently 80% reliable. The Consortium considers 80% reliable acceptable. Storm workers consider anything below 99.9% unacceptable, because below 99.9% means more Gale-7 incidents.
3. Factions
The Storm Workers’ Union - The principal labor power. Currently calling an emergency session on automation. Internal debate between strike-now and negotiate-first factions.
The Evocation Consortium - The employer. Currently hoping the automation announcement catches the Union off-guard enough to delay a meaningful response.
Independent Storm Riders - Non-Union specialists who work freelance, mostly for emergency storm events. Complicated relationship with the Union (they undercut rates; the Union saved them twice when their employers abandoned them in dangerous conditions).

6. Starter Scenario
The Category 5 Test: The Consortium has scheduled a live demonstration of the automated array in a Category 5 manufactured storm. The Union has called a work stoppage for the same day. The demonstration site is staffed by automation-only. The Category 5 parameters are outside the test dataset. The emergency response protocol for a failed automated harvest requires human operators - who are on strike. The storm is already being manufactured. It cannot be un-manufactured.
